WHY SHOULD YOU GET A RETAINING WALL
The first question you should ask yourself is, “Do I need a retaining wall?”. If you’re starting to experience these, consider getting one!
- You’re starting to have an issue with your water drainage
- You have an existing and damaged retaining wall
- Your home is at the bottom of the hill or on an inclined slope
For you to understand better the purpose of retaining walls, we already listed them down for your convenience. Let us discuss some of the reasons why you should invest in a well-built retaining wall:
- Prevents Soil Erosion. When it rains, the water will flow into the sloped soil and will result in erosion. If you already have a retaining wall, this will prevent the soil from eroding because the water flow decreases, thus will maintain a flat landscape.
- Lessens the Risks of Flooding. Retaining walls help in slowing down and controlling the flow of rainwater.
- Gives Stability. If you live in a sloped area, the soil can loosen and fall downward. However, if you have a retaining wall, the soil or foundation will be stable.
- Boosts the Value of Your Property. Since retaining walls are functional structures, it will increase the value of your home in case you sell it in the future.
